English text; Hardcover in slipcase (2 VOLUMES); 594 pages, 626 colour illustrations and 2 black & white illustrations; 312 colour illustrations; 23,5 x 29,7 cm; 4.4 kg; Volume One - Introduction: Teapots for the Domestic Market; Volume Two - Teapots for the Domestic Market.; This two-volume book focuses on the artistic, cultural, and historical motifs of Chinese porcelain teapots made for the domestic market, and will ultimately be part of a four-volume set, the third and fourth volumes to be dedicated to teapots made for the export market. The collection was started by Franco Cutrupia in 1981, who, soon after arriving in China, became fascinated by the beauty, variety of shapes, and decorative motifs of Chinese porcelain teapots. Later he was joined in his passion for Chinese porcelain by his wife, Pauline Ngai, a Chinese history major and author of this book. The book examines the auspicious motifs…

A lavish exploration of the evocative and complex fashions inspired by Chinese culture.For centuries, Chinas export artsjade, silks, porcelains, and, more recently, cinemahave fueled Western fantasies of an exotic East and served as enduring sources of inspiration for fashion. This stunning publication, which accompanied one of the most successful exhibitions in The Metropolitan Museum of Art's history, explores the influence of Chinese aesthetics on designers, including Giorgio Armani, Christian Dior, Jean Paul Gaultier, Karl Lagerfeld, Ralph Lauren, Alexander McQueen, and Yves Saint Laurent.
